Wei Shu is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Surgery and Epidemiology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Wei Shu has authored 21 papers receiving a total of 321 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 10 papers in Molecular Biology, 4 papers in Surgery and 4 papers in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in Wei Shu’s work include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(3 papers), Genomic variations and chromosomal abnormalities (3 papers) and Cancer-related gene regulation (2 papers). Wei Shu is often cited by papers focused on Tuberculosis Research and Epidemiology (3 papers), Genomic variations and chromosomal abnormalities (3 papers) and Cancer-related gene regulation (2 papers). Wei Shu coll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Switzerland. Wei Shu's co-authors include Peining Li, Jianying Chen, Bingfu Lei, Xia Qin and Yaping Li and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Materials Chemistry A, Nature Chemical Biology and Molecular Biology of the Cell.
